Argentine police arrest Peruvian national ‘Jhimy’ for leading drug gang
Argentine authorities have arrested a Peruvian national known as ‘Jhimy’, who allegedly bypassed immigration controls to return to Argentina and lead a drug trafficking organization in Barrio 31, Retiro.
Jhimy had previously been convicted of drug trafficking and expelled from the country in 2021. Following an investigation ordered by Federal Judge María Servini, the Federal Police conducted 12 raids, resulting in the arrest of six individuals. Investigators believe the suspect operated by staying in various hotels in central Buenos Aires to avoid detection, only returning to the neighborhood to provide directives to his gang, which is reportedly composed mostly of women.
The investigation began in December 2024 after a woman was caught in Retiro with over two kilograms of cocaine. Police noted frequent calls from a contact named ‘Jhimy’ on the suspect's phone. Authorities have identified him as an operative linked to César Morán de la Cruz, known as ‘El Loco César’, a major crime figure currently imprisoned in Ezeiza. During his arrest in a San Cristóbal hotel, Jhimy was found with a packed suitcase and a Peruvian identity document belonging to another person.
